The General Portering Services at Royal United Bath Hospitals are proudly provided by an In House Team of approximately 80. Each and every one of us are passionate about the work we do delivering a service which is 24/7 across the Hospital site to the 200+ clinical areas.
As supervisor, you will be responsible on each shift for the co-ordination, and monitoring of circa 20 porters in their duties;-
* To ensure an efficient and effective high quality portering service is provided to all clinical and non-clinical departments.
* To oversee the day to day management of the portering task allocation system
* To monitor portering staff performance and their welfare; providing support and on the job training for all portering staff as required.
* To liaise on a regular basis with the portering manager to discuss any issues arising from the provision of the portering service.
You’ll need to be savvy with computers, be able to cope with spreadsheets, writing emails and putting together letters and confident using different computer systems which you’ll be trained in.
This role attracts enhancement rates for working in the evenings after 8pm, on weekends, bank holidays and night working.
